1982 was the start of something big in British Columbia Canada with the movie “First Blood” starring and co-written by Sylvester Stallone.  This movie was shot in Hope BC – I remember the big deal it was to have Sylvester Stallone, Brian Dennehy & Richard Crenna staying at the Harrison Hot Springs Resort when I worked there.  Who knew where this would lead to.

There are currently 36 Movies and TV shows shooting in Vancouver and British Columbia with another 19 to start filming soon.  This industry does amazing things for the communities that they film in, they spend a great deal of money on equipment rental and have a very well paid employee base who spend their dollars in BC.

From Wikipedia – Vancouver Film Studios is a film production centre located in Vancouver, British Columbia.[1] It is the largest production facility outside of Los Angeles in North America[2] and is operated by the McLean Group of Companies. VFS in 2006 was the recipient of a BC Export Award in the New Media and Entertainment section, and was recognized as one of the top 21 exporters in British Columbia, Canada

We are blessed in Vancouver to have an abundance entertainment talent from actors, stunt people, management and crew plus locations, both outdoor and indoor and several sound stages to create that movie and TV Magic.  We are the location of TV Shows such as “Arrow” “The Man in the High Castle” “Riverdale” “Fear the Walking Dead – First Season, I don’t do the list justice with the space that I have. Dwayne the Rock Johnson is in Vancouver shooting “Skyscraper” with principle shooting starting on August 14th the film setting is China – Thank you Vancouver for stepping in. Some of the other actors involved in the project are Neve Campbell, Chin Han, Pablo Schreiber, Byron Mann, Hannah Quinlivan & Noah Taylor. This action adventure will come out in July 2018.

Deadpool 2, Is currently filming in Vancouver and is set to be released on June 1, 2018 with Vancouver Actor Ryan Reynolds playing the main character Wade Wilson aka Deadpool. Deadpool 1 was the highest grossing R Rated movie of all time at $783 Million dollars and counting.

Deadpool 2 with Josh Brolin, playing “Cable/ Nathan Summers” “Brianna Hildebrand as “Negasonic Teenage Warhead” T.J. Miller as “Weasel” Zazie Beetz “Neena Thurman / Domino” It’s great that Ryan Reynolds brings this franchise back to Vancouver and we are treated to seeing popular landmarks in this movie.  Deadpool started production in June 2017 is scheduled to wrap in October 2017.

Dragged Across Concrete with Mel Gibson and Vince Vaughn is a Crime Drama scheduled to shoot from July to Mid September – No release date.

I’m Not A Bad Person is filming in Peachland British Columbia with Peachland Native Andrew Huculiak working with his brother and a close knit team, open calls various locals to produce a Made in BC Thriller/Drama following up his critically acclaimed previous movie “Violent”

The Women of Marwen or Marwencol is a Robert Zemeckis project starring Steve Carell as a man who has lost his identity and building a miniature village to help him cope and pass the time.
